    Hi! So excited for our BLT stay next week! Wondering if there are any great running trails around the BLT or anywhere nearby....thanks!

    Hi Joshua!

    You are in luck!  There are some beautiful running trails around the Magic Kingdom Resort area. 

    The Seven Seas Lagoon trail is one of my favorites on all of the property.  You can find a great list of jogging trails at Disney World on this link.  Here is a link to a Disney Parks blog post about running trails at Disney World.

    You can also ask at your front desk for maps of the trails there.  Additionally, I have had luck when I Google the phrase "running trail maps at Disney World" to find some maps that people have posted after their trips.  Just keep in mind that they may be outdated.
